(ANSA) - PALERMO, APRIL 5 - Forty tons of protection devices destined for the health of the island. It is the content of a cargo plane that landed this morning at the airport of Palermo as part of the Sicilian Region, coming from China. The air bridge was commissioned by the Musumeci government, which took advantage of the synergy with UPMC Italia-Ismett, the colossomultinational company that is investing in the Asian country. The material, aboard a specially rented Boeing 777, includes surgical masks, gloves, protective glasses, gowns, headgear and leggings, for several million pieces. The load arrived this morning is only the first of more flights with China that will take place in the next few days. The devices have already been taken over by the men of the regional Civil Protection, who will immediately sort them out to the island's health and hospital companies.
